Handheld computers running CP/M or DOS are always interesting to me. I've tried to document something about this particular British machine running CP/M 2.2.

It was never meant to be repaired or serviced so this investigation was quite destructive. But I do intend to (try to) resurrect the machine as discrete boards.

I believe it was original developed by a company called "Immediate Business Systems plc" (or IBS) which later became "Radix Micro Devices plc" ... that is a guess. Radix was later acquired by a US company called "Elecsys Corporation" in 2007.

There are a few of these devices available on ebay - the device I have originated from Greece. These listings also seem to hint that the "FW" in the model name refers to "Field Worker".

Here are the stats that I've discovered so far:
  • Hitachi HD64180 CPU (apparently licensed back to Zilog as the Z61480 which became the Z180)
  • Hitachi HG61H15 series ASIC (© IBS plc)
  • NEC D7506G 4-bit microcontroller (for keyboard?)
  • 20x4 LCD
  • 32KB EPROM (?) with CP/M 2.2 plus application software (?)
  • 128KB RAM
  • 128KB or 1MB RAM disk (battery backed)
  • 6-pin circular RS232 serial port
  • 12-pin circular modem port
  • 5 col/8 row keyboard with additional button in the battery compartment (full reset?)
  • 3.6V 600mAh rechargeable battery pack (three Sanyo N-600A cells)
  • 3.6V non-rechargeable battery (Saft LS14500) for RAM backup
  • two 3V rechargeable button cells (Sanyo ML2016) on processor board
It runs on three NiCd batteries and has three further internal batteries: two rechargeable CR2016 on the processor board and a Saft LS14500 very-long-term backup battery for the RAM disk & RAM. This Saft battery is non-rechargeable and apparently has a life of up to 20 years (depending on load). The one in my machine is dated 1997 and has no charge left.

The machine was definitely designed to have a life of several years and take a lot of abuse, never requiring repair - the RAM backup battery would've been impossible to replace.

Doing analysis of the ROM with Uncle Claude, it seems to think that some font information was stored in the RAM as it couldn't find any Greek characters in the ROM ... ?

The ROM, incidentally, is apparently Personal CP/M-80 ... a ROM version compatible with CP/M 2.2 ... ?
